
The Delhi Metro Rail Corporation (DMRC) has temporarily closed the entry gates at several metro stations in the national capital to deal with overcrowding. The metro stations where no passengers will be allowed to enter the premises are Chandni Chowk, New Delhi, Kashmere Gate and Rajiv Chowk. The entry gates at MG Road station which falls on the Yellow Line in Gurugram have also been closed.
